A struggling actor turns an NYC rent-controlled apartment into a lucrative Airbnb scheme in this wild-but-true one-man show, written and performed by Evan Zes. A hit at FringeNYC 2016. More…
What would you do to hold on to your apartment in New York City? What would you do to pursue your dreams? Zes funds his acting career by renting out his apartment as he works all over the country. But when the situation seems too good to be true and the police are called, how long can it last? Watch Zes portray nearly 30 characters as they close in on him and threaten to ruin his life in this cautionary tale of greed and redemption.
